Research development of structure of nano TiO2, its hydrothermalpreparation and its application study condition were reviewed. With sta-rting material of industrial TiOSO4, The TiO2 nano powder were preparedby hydrolysis method and hydrothermal method, The separationcondition of iron in the titanium was studied, the distributing of TiO2nano powder in water was studied in this paper.Hydrolyze preparation method shows: the reactive value of seed playsan important role in inducing the hydrolysis of TiOSO4 and controllingthe particle distributing of HETiO3, adding K2CO3, H3PO4 to HaTiO3, the100nm TiO2 anatase powder can be prepared. While adding ZnO,Na2TiO4, 200nm TiO2 rutile can be prepared.In order to separate iron from the intermediation metatitanic of titanium white production by sulphuric acid process, the effection of iron separation of centrifugal washing separation method, filtrate washing separation method and inorganic ceramic film washing method had been studied.The iron content in the filtrate and the dried titanium dioxide powderwas determined by spectrometry and flame atomic absorption spectrumetry. The experiments showed that these methods can reduce iron contentin the titanium solid to 30ppm, but the automatizational working of theinorganic ceramic film washing method is much better than the others, sothis new technology should be pay attention.With the starting material H3TiO3, the nano TiO2 powder wasprepared by hydrothermal method The effect of phosphate, sulphate,reaction temperature and time on the morphology, crystal shape, size anddispersity in the water were studied, which were characterize by XRD,SEM, MS2000 and Delsa 400SX.The TiO2 nano powder was dispersed by DBS or PEG(600) in thewater, which were characterized by master size 2000,SEM and TEM.Wehave discovered the phenomeno of roagulation and flocculation.
